关注分享主机优惠活动
国内外VPS云服务器

Ubuntu上Pygame游戏场景设计要点(Ubuntu上Pygame安装)

Ubuntu上使用Pygame设计游戏场景时,有几个重要的事情需要牢记:

初始化Pygame:Pygame必须是在开始游戏之前正确初始化。 这包括调用 pygame.init() 函数来初始化所有导入的 Pygame 模块。
创建窗口:使用pygame.display.set_mode()函数创建用于显示游戏场景的窗口。 您必须指定窗口大小、标题以及是否支持全屏等参数。
游戏场景设计:您可以在游戏场景中绘制各种图形元素,例如矩形、圆形和文本。 这可以使用 pygame.draw 等函数来实现。 .rect()、pygame.draw.circle()pygame.font.SysFont() 函数。 此外,您可以使用图像和精灵来增强游戏场景的视觉效果。
处理事件:游戏允许用户以多种方式与游戏交互,例如单击按钮或按键。 您必须使用 pygame.event.get。 () 函数检索并处理这些事件。 例如,您可以在用户单击关闭按钮时调用 sys.exit() 函数退出游戏。
更新场景:游戏运行时,游戏场景必须不断更新,以反映玩家交互和游戏状态的变化。 这可以通过在主循环中调用 pygame.display.flip() 函数来实现。
性能优化:您可以采取多种措施来提高游戏的性能和流畅度。减少绘制调用、使用双缓冲技术、优化图形渲染等优化措施。
响应式设计:如果您希望您的游戏在不同的屏幕尺寸上都能正常运行,您应该考虑以下因素: 响应式设计。 这可以通过动态调整窗口大小和重新排列游戏元素来实现。

这意味着如果在Ubuntu上使用Pygame设计游戏场景,需要注意初始化、窗口创建和游戏场景。 设计、事件处理、场景更新、性能优化、响应式设计。 通过不断学习和实践,你可以逐渐掌握这些技能并创造出出色的游戏创作。

未经允许不得转载:主机频道 » Ubuntu上Pygame游戏场景设计要点(Ubuntu上Pygame安装)

评论 抢沙发

评论前必须登录!